Main. cX417 CLASSIFIED ADVERTISING POLICY AD deadline is 12 noon the day before publication (4 p.m. Fri. for Sun.) including corrections and cancellations. The Daily is not responsible for more than one incorrect insertion of an ad. Advertisements may be removed from publication but will be billed according to original num- '3er of days ordered. This policy is also applicable to ads requir- ing pre-payment. i.e., no refunds. Information regarding content of classified ads cannot be dis- closzed prior to puhlication. Ad- vertisers names may never be 'evealed. Number of lines in advertise- ment is determined by total number of words--S words/line. 'Help Wanted" ads cannot dis- criminate on the basis of -sex, color, creed or national origin to any extent (i.e. "preferably" is still discriminatory). "Found" ads are run free-of- charge to a maximum of 3 lines for 3 days. n PERSONAL BOARD EXAM tutoring - enroll- ments now being accepted for S.H.
